Do I need a special inspection for waterfront homes?

Steve Conley | August 24, 2026

Short Answer

Waterfront properties require specialized inspections beyond a standard home inspection. Seawall inspections, dock surveys, marine growth assessments, and canal depth verification are all critical for waterfront buyers.

A standard home inspector will miss seawall problems every time. I require a marine inspection on every waterfront deal I handle. I have watched buyers discover $40,000 in seawall damage after closing that a regular inspector never flagged. It is the best $500 you will ever spend.
